Great Fish n' Chips. Probably 5th in the city. Nice battering and quality fish. When you order for pick up at a certain time, they drop your order in the fryer when you show up, so plan ahead for a little wait, but hot and fresh. Friendly staff.

My friends & I travel SW Ontario doing outdoor stuff & started a quest to find the best Fish n Chips. The good reviews led us here. We were greeted by a very pleasant Asian woman that I had a hard time understanding. It looked to be family run. I asked where Harry was and she said he past away last year and they are the new management. It was Wed so we ordered the Halibut and Chips special. We got two pieces of fish not much bigger than the Captain High Liner fillets. The portion looked even smaller because of the tiny oval plates they are serve it on. They're so small that trying to cut your fish pushes your fries off the plate. I was surprised we didn't get coleslaw with our meal?
One of my peeves are old Ketchup bottles. The labels were worn off so the bottles are being refilled. There was a small kid I assumed was their son hanging around which didn't bother me... but when I went to pay I saw the little guy playing with all the cutlery in the tubs. I didn't take comfort now knowing my fork and knife were handled by grubby kids hands.
On the plus side the fish was tasty but the value is not there giving me no reason to return.

I have lived across the street from Harry's fish and chips for 31 years and always enjoyed the food, the portions were always big and the prices weren't too bad when Harry and the Ivan owned it
I am not enjoying it with the new owners. I find it very very expensive now for less food. It's halibut special day today. So I ordered two orders. One for myself and one for my mother and we both got two pieces of fish but the size of the pieces were like the size of a playing card, not like they used to be at all...and $2 for a small coleslaw ?? (That's no bigger than a dipping sauce container). For every one they sell they can buy a head of cabbage, does that seem fair?
I now understand why it's not packed like it used to be. I do not think that I will be ordering from here anymore. It's a sad day, 30 years of eating there and I don't want to eat there anymore.

Not the same since the new owners took over. I want to rate it high because the owners are very nice people, but I've given the place 3 tries in the past year, and have been disappointed every time. The portion sizes are good, but the fish is really greasy and bland. Not the light and crispy Harry's of old. Fries are decent.
Prices also went up 20% over Old Harry's. Not really worth it imo. Think I've tried this place for the last time. Too bad, I really wanted to like it.
